Assessing Your Yard Space And Dimensions
Space dictates everything. You cannot force a standard cage into a cramped yard without risking property damage or injury. Most homeowners underestimate the “buffer zone” needed around the net.
Standard cages typically measure 70 feet long, 14 feet wide, and 12 feet high. This mimics the distance from the mound to the plate plus room for backswing. If you have a younger player (Little League), you might get away with a 55-foot cage, but a 70-foot tunnel serves them through high school and college.
Calculated Buffer Zones
Nets expand when a ball hits them. If you place the net too close to a wall, window, or fence, a foul tip will travel through the mesh and strike the object behind it. Follow these spacing rules:
- Structures — Keep the net at least 3 feet away from vinyl siding, windows, or fences.
- Overhead — Check for tree branches or power lines. You need 12 to 14 feet of clear vertical space.
- Walkways — Ensure you can walk around the outside of the cage to check for holes or retrieve balls.
Understanding Netting Gauge And Materials
The net handles the impact. Weak netting rots in the sun and snaps under the velocity of a batted ball. Manufacturers rate nets by “gauge,” which indicates the thickness of the twine. A lower number means thinner twine; a higher number means a thicker, stronger net.
Gauge Recommendations By Age
Matching the gauge to the hitter’s power saves money. You do not need a pro-level net for a 7-year-old, but a high schooler will shred a thin net in weeks.
- #21 Gauge — Best for Little League (ages 6–10). Stops soft toss and tee work but fails against high velocity.
- #36 Gauge — The standard for high school and serious backyard use. It handles pitching machine velocity and heavy hitting.
- #42 Gauge — Professional grade. Used in colleges and commercial facilities. Choose this if you want the net to last 10+ years.
Material Differences: Poly vs. Nylon
Polyethylene (Poly) nets are plastic-based. They repel water naturally and do not absorb moisture, making them excellent for wet climates. They are generally stiffer and cheaper.
Nylon nets are softer and stronger pound-for-pound than Poly. They absorb impact better, which stops the ball effectively. However, Nylon absorbs water. If you live in a rainy area, you must treat a Nylon net with a weather coating, or it will rot and shrink over time.
Selecting The Right Frame Style
The frame holds the net shape. Your choice depends on how permanent you want the structure to be and how much wind your area receives. The two main styles are trapezoid and rectangular.
Trapezoid Frames
These frames are standalone units. The poles angle inward, connecting at the top corners. Because they have fewer poles and connectors, they cost less and set up quickly.
Drawbacks: The angled shape reduces width at the top. A tall batter might hit the net with their backswing if they stand too close to the side. These frames also catch the wind easily and may tip over during storms if not heavily anchored.
Rectangular Frames
This is the box shape you see at commercial facilities. Vertical poles maximize the interior volume. Batters can stand anywhere in the box without their bat clipping the net. This style allows for left and right-handed hitting zones without adjusting the setup.
Stability: Rectangular frames usually require cementing poles into the ground (sleeves) or using heavy ground anchors. They handle wind better because the wind passes through the square mesh rather than lifting an angled structure.
Detailed Steps On How To Choose a Batting Cage For Home Use
Buying a cage involves logistics. You are not just buying a product; you are altering your landscape. Follow this checklist to ensure the product you order fits your reality.
1. Check The Ground Slope
Your yard must be level. A slope causes the ball to roll to one end, which is annoying, but it also creates gaps at the bottom of the net. Balls will escape under the net on the downhill side. If your yard slopes, you need to build a retaining wall or level the ground with gravel or dirt before installation.
2. Decide On Flooring
Grass wears out quickly inside a cage. Within a month of daily use, the batter’s box area will turn into a mud pit.
- Artificial Turf — The cleanest option. You can buy a designated “stance mat” for the plate area and leave the rest as grass, or turf the whole tunnel.
- Pea Gravel — Provides excellent drainage. It prevents mud but can be tough on baseballs (scuffing the leather).
- Concrete — Permanent and clean, but expensive. You will need a thick turf mat on top to prevent balls from bouncing dangerously high.
3. Plan For The Door
Many cheap nets do not have an entry door. You have to lift the heavy net to crawl inside. Look for a cage with an overlapping entry door or a sewn-in zipper. This simple feature makes hauling buckets of balls in and out much easier.
Essential Safety Accessories
The cage keeps the ball contained, but you need additional gear to keep the pitcher and the equipment safe. Do not blow your entire budget on the net and forget these items.
The L-Screen
Never pitch without an L-screen. This L-shaped protective screen shields the pitcher (or the pitching machine) from line drives. At close range, a batted ball travels too fast for human reaction. An L-screen is mandatory for safety.
Backdrop (Vinyl Saver)
The net behind the batter absorbs the most abuse. Every missed pitch slams into this spot. Over time, friction burns a hole right behind the strike zone. A heavy vinyl backdrop hangs inside the net to catch these pitches. It extends the life of your expensive main net by years and provides a visible target for the pitcher.
Indoor Vs. Outdoor Considerations
Some homeowners install cages in large pole barns or basements. The rules change slightly for indoor setups.
Indoor Mounting Kits
You do not need vertical poles indoors. Instead, you use cable suspension kits. Steel aircraft cables run wall-to-wall, and the net clips onto them like a shower curtain. This allows you to slide the net against the wall when not in use, reclaiming the floor space for other activities.
Outdoor Anchoring
Wind is the enemy. Even a heavy frame can become a kite in 40 mph gusts. Ground sleeves are the gold standard. You dig a hole, place a PVC or steel sleeve, and pour concrete around it. The frame poles slide into these sleeves. This keeps the cage rooted but allows you to remove the poles if you sell the house.
Budgeting For The Full Setup
When figuring out how to choose a batting cage for home use, price creates the biggest variation. A complete setup costs anywhere from $500 to $5,000 depending on durability.
Entry Level ($300 – $600): Thin #21 netting, fiberglass or thin steel poles, usually trapezoid. Good for occasional use by young players. Expect 2-3 years of life.
Mid-Range ($800 – $1,500): #36 netting with 1.5-inch steel frame corners (you buy the poles at a hardware store). This is the most common DIY route. It balances cost with high durability.
High-End ($2,000+): #42 or #60 netting, 2-inch galvanized steel poles, professional installation. This is a permanent structure that adds value to the property for the right buyer.

Frequently Asked Questions
Can I leave my batting cage net outside all winter?
You should take nets down in snow-heavy regions. While treated nylon and poly nets resist water, the weight of heavy snow or ice accumulating on the mesh can stretch the twine or collapse the steel frame. Storing the net indoors extends its lifespan significantly.
How tall should a backyard batting cage be?
Twelve feet is the standard height. This allows the arc of the ball to travel naturally without hitting the ceiling immediately. Lower ceilings (8-10 feet) work for soft toss, but they alter the flight path of live pitching, which can negatively affect a hitter’s depth perception.
What is the difference between knotted and knotless netting?
Knotted netting is stronger and easier to repair. If a mesh breaks, the knot stops the unraveling. Knotless netting is smoother and lighter, which is good for sliding ceiling systems, but if a tear starts, it can run down the length of the net.
Do I need a permit to build a batting cage?
Check your local HOA and zoning laws. Some neighborhoods classify batting cages as “permanent structures” if they use concrete footings. Others view them as temporary sporting equipment. Keep the cage away from property lines to avoid disputes with neighbors over noise or aesthetics.
How much space do I need behind the cage?
Leave at least two feet of clearance between the net and any fence or wall. Netting billows outward upon impact. If the net touches a hard surface like a stucco wall or wooden fence, the friction will shred the mesh quickly, and the ball might damage the wall.
